SQUINT/OPERA DELIVERS IMMERSIVE MEDIA FOR NEW OMAN ACROSS AGES MUSEUM

 Squint/Opera, the creative studio, has collaborated with a groundbreaking new national museum in Oman. Located in Nizwa, Oman Across Ages tells the story of the country’s rich history. It was envisioned by the late His Majesty Sultan Qaboos bin Said al Said, and also celebrates the 50-year renaissance under his reign. Over 50 media pieces, including interactive exhibitions, films, cartoons, and even a virtual reality experience, have been produced for the museum by Squint Opera over the course of five years, working closely with Omani experts. The museum’s enormous scale is a result of its distinctive desert location, which provides an endless amount of space to tell the narrative of Oman. Two galleries make up the museum: the History Gallery, which explores the country’s varied topography and surroundings, and the Renaissance Gallery, which shows Oman’s dramatic renaissance over the previous five decades.
